#0e4f00 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e4f00 is composed of 5.5% red, 31%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 109.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 15.5%. #0e4f00 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c9e00 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

● #0e4f00 color description : Very dark lime green.
#0e4f00 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e4f00 has RGB values of R:14, G:79,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:1,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 937728.

Shades and Tints of #0e4f00
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#efffec is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e4f00
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#262b24 is the less saturated color, while #0e4f00 is the most saturated one.
